import { SerializationHelper } from "./decorators.serialization.js";
import { Scene } from "../scene.pure.js";
import { Texture } from "../Materials/Textures/texture.pure.js";
import { Mesh } from "../Meshes/mesh.pure.js";
import { Node } from "../node.js";
/**
* Tests a function stub to see if it throws (indicating a missing side-effect import).
* Returns the missing module name if the stub throws, or null if it's been registered.
* @param fn - The function to test
* @param args - Arguments to pass to the function
* @returns The missing module name or null
*/
// eslint-disable-next-line @typescript-eslint/naming-convention
function _testThrowStub(fn, ...args) {
try {
fn(...args);
return null;
}
catch (e) {
if (typeof e === "string" && e.includes("needs to be imported before")) {
// Extract the module name from the error message
return e.split(" needs to be imported")[0];
}
return null;
}
}
/**
* Tests whether a function is a side-effect stub (tagged with __isSideEffectStub).
* Returns a descriptive name if it's a stub, or null if it's a real implementation.
* @param fn - The function to test
* @param className - The class that owns the method
* @param methodName - The method name
* @returns A descriptive name if it's a stub, or null
*/
// eslint-disable-next-line @typescript-eslint/naming-convention
function _testSideEffectStub(fn, className, methodName) {
if (!fn) {
return null; // undefined/null — no stub to report
}
if (fn.__isSideEffectStub) {
return `${className}.${methodName}`;
}
return null;
}
/**
* Diagnostic utility that checks all known side-effect stubs and reports which ones
* have NOT been registered. Call this at application startup (after all your imports)
* to discover ALL missing imports at once, instead of hitting them one at a time at runtime.
*
* This function is in a standalone module — it adds zero overhead to your bundle unless
* you explicitly import it. Intended for development use only.
*
* @returns An array of module names that need to be imported. Empty if everything is registered.
*
* @example
* ```typescript
* import { CheckMissingImports } from "@babylonjs/core/Misc/checkMissingImports.js";
*
* const missing = CheckMissingImports();
* // Console output: "[Babylon.js] The following side-effect modules have not been imported: ..."
* ```
*/
export function CheckMissingImports() {
const missing = [];
